Kennoway Star Hearts have confirmed the departure of young forward Adam Mansouri.

Mansouri arrived at Treaton Park from Dundee but has now returned to his parent club.

Kennoway Star Hearts said: “KSH would like to send their best wishes to striker Adam Mansouri who departs the club after his six month loan from parent club Dundee.

“The youngster scored five goals and provided four assists in his eight starts for the club.

“All the best Adam.”

Glenrothes FC have added 21-year- old , left footed local player Kyle Baker to the squad

Co-Managers John Martin and Kevin Smith are delighted to get Kyle onboard at the club.

They said: “Sean and Cupar (Hearts) have been great in terms of letting Kyle join us. He will add quality and balance to our team.”
